Previous Year Cut-off Analysis

The cut-off for RRB Section Controller varies from year to year, depending on factors such as the number of vacancies and the number of applicants. To understand the trends, let's examine the previous year cut-off scores.

  • Year 2020: The overall cut-off score was 75.23, with category-wise cut-off scores ranging from 70.45 (SC) to 82.15 (UR).
  • Year 2019: The overall cut-off score was 72.56, with category-wise cut-off scores ranging from 67.89 (ST) to 80.23 (UR).
  • Year 2018: The overall cut-off score was 70.12, with category-wise cut-off scores ranging from 65.34 (SC) to 78.45 (UR).
